Responsibilities:
THE ROLE
The Customs Junior Analyst roles and responsibilities include the following: prepares reports and analysis on GMNA Customs Imports correctly and timely executed based on the set standard and methodologies, follows adequate compliance requirements and internal controls, and serves as a repository of expertise in their functional area.
WHAT YOU’LL DO
- Responsible in preparing the necessary information needed to be uploaded in the system and/or sharepoint, for creation and solicitation.
- Provide daily, weekly and monthly status of workload to Team Lead/Supervisor.
- Able to communicate and speak fluently with GM US Business Partners, Brokers and Third-Party Service Providers for any missing/incomplete information or documentation.
- Able to perform simple analysis and interpretation of related data to properly complete appropriate Customs output report.
- Ensure compliance with GM Corporate policies and external regulatory requirements.
- Adhere to performance metrics, root causing issues, process improvements.
- Help to Identify non-value adding processes within the team and seeks solutions
- Prepare and update desk procedures as necessary
